Are Sap Flow and Canopy Temperature Measurements Useful Alternatives to Stem Water Potential for Detecting Plant Water Stress in Citrus Trees?

Alternative and more practical methods than stem water potential (Ψs) and stomatal conductance (gs) are needed for detecting plant water stress when regulated deficit irrigation (RDI) strategies are to be applied.
